Trunk and primary roads

Responding to chilly's diary entry ...

As I read the Highway_tag_usage page in the Wiki at osm.wiki/index.php/Highway_tag_usage, highway=trunk doesn't mean a trunk road with the legal meaning of trunk road in the UK. The Wiki page says to use "highway=trunk" for "primary A road (green signs)" and to use "highway=primary" for "non-primary A road (black/white signs)", a bit counter-intuitive, but that convention does seem to have some advantages:

1. the renderers show "highway=trunk" in green and "highway=primary" in red, which matches the colour most paper maps in the UK use for primary routes and non-primary A roads, respectively, and

2. I'm not sure it is possible to determine trunk roads (in the legal sense) from any non-copyright sources. The original legislation is Crown copyright (perhaps it is out of copyright now), and the trunking and de-trunking orders that amend trunk road statuses are also Crown copyright.
